411 <br /> MEMORANDUM <br /> Memo To :Mayor and Council Members <br /> From :Ric Minetor, Acting Clerk-Administrator <br /> Date :September 27, 1990 <br /> Subject :Administrative Intern <br /> I have been contacted by Roger Winberg, a possible candidate as <br /> an administrative intern. Until recently he was an intern for the <br /> City of Shoreview, and prior to that he was with the City of <br /> Plymouth as an intern. He is currently unemployed and has <br /> offered his services as an intern. He was receiving $7.50 and <br /> hour with Shoreview. I have checked with Don Brager and we feel <br /> there is approximately $6,200 which could be made available for <br /> an intern. These funds would come from transferring that portion <br /> of Don Pauley's severance attributable to accrued vacation and <br /> sick leave from the compensated absences account to the <br /> administration department's salary account. <br /> I am certain that there is more than enough work to keep an <br /> intern busy 'through the end of the year, or until a new Clerk- <br /> Administrator is hired. There are 2 decisions for the Council; <br /> first, whether to hire an intern, and second, whether to hire Mr. <br /> Winberg or advertise for an intern. I have not checked references <br /> as yet, but I will have that information available for Monday <br /> night. <br />
